Marijuana Detox in Cedarburg, Wisconsin

In spite of what initiatives to legalize and popular culture would lead you to think, it is a proven and conclusive fact that marijuana can be an addictive drug which may lead to both acute and long-term physical and psychological injury to users. Much like other drugs, somebody who has used marijuana for an extended time period can become addicted to its effects and will encounter withdrawal symptoms when they abruptly stop using marijuana. Users today have very high grade marijuana available which wasn't the case twenty years ago, which makes it an even larger issue.

Somebody who uses marijuana frequently is significantly changing how the brain functions, and so the brain can't just automatically return to normal operation as soon as the person stops using marijuana, this may take some time. Individuals actually detox from marijuana, like every other drug, as marijuana is eliminated from your body and the body readjusts to function without marijuana. So marijuana detox can be quite a challenge for long-term users, because users will encounter withdrawal symptoms which may be challenging to endure. These symptoms may not be as physical as it is with heroin withdrawal for instance, but marijuana detox and withdrawal may cause severe depression as well as other psychological symptoms for chronic users. That is why relapse is so common for those who make an attempt to quit using marijuana on their own.
